Output e2533412805da60bcf4b88a935034c66d904f7f16dfd1803dc7253b69c213c1a:38

value
301705380
script pubkey
OP_0 OP_PUSHBYTES_20 6e555843a7995bcbe348204fe3afdde6a1cc2c42
address
ltc1qde24ssa8n9duhc6gyp878t7au6suctzzp2smy3
transaction
e2533412805da60bcf4b88a935034c66d904f7f16dfd1803dc7253b69c213c1a
spent
true